Losar, the Tibetan New Year, falls on February 18th this year, the first day of the Year of the Fire Horse. On each of the first 15 days of the new year, the Buddha displayed a different miracle. Due to the power of the Buddha’s blessings, all virtue we create on these days is multiplied 100,000 times! This extraordinary period of blessings culminates on Chötrul Düchen, which is March 3rd this year, a lunar eclipse. Chötrul Düchen is one of the four great festival days in the Buddhist calendar—anniversaries of the Buddha’s most extraordinary activities.
